I uploaded bbfreeze 0.96.5 to the python package index.

bbfreeze creates standalone executables from python scripts (similar to py2exe). bbfreeze works on windows and unix-like operating systems (no OS X unfortunately).
bbfreeze is able to freeze multiple scripts, handle egg files and
track binary dependencies.

This release features a new bdist_bbfreeze command, which integrates
bbfreeze into setup.py scripts (contributed by Hartmut Goebel,
thanks).
